**Action item (postmortem PM-12, Glintbird app):** Deep links from the Harborline campaign were routed through the legacy resolver, which skipped signature checks on the path params. Fun. We've patched the resolver to validate before dispatch, but the retry and timeout knobs were guessed under pressure and need a proper security pass. Tomas owns the follow-up. Please sanity-check the values below against our threat model. Current tuning constants are as follows.

tuning table, kafof-fahof:
RATE_LIMITS = {
    "wenwyn": 2,
    "quenael": 2,
}

Ticket: FLEET-2291 — Fuel-usage report double-counts idle hours

The weekly fleet fuel report in Haulmetric sums idle-burn twice when a vehicle crosses a midnight boundary. Root cause is the bucketing join in the nightly rollup, not the telematics feed itself. Fix lands in the rollup service; maintainers should regression-test the Tuesday export. The patched rollup was verified against the build identified below:

build token for tawif-bahip: htk31_68bba16e1afabfef4ecc69408c06f16

Brindle evaluates user-supplied formulas inside a forked interpreter with no filesystem or network access. Limits are enforced before parse: expression length, AST depth, and wall-clock budget. Exceeding any limit aborts the sandbox and logs the tenant. Defaults below were chosen after the Quillhaven fuzzing pass. The current sandbox limits are these.

limits module of yahag-kahip:
QUOTAS = {
    "quenion": 636,
    "ralys": 899,
    "istael": 695,
    "eliion": 652,
    "pelius": 657,
    "zormir": 103,
    "keleth": 279,
}

Service accounts — CSV Import Wizard. Hey, welcome aboard! The wizard (codename Spoolbird) talks to our internal mapping service under a dedicated service account, `svc-spoolbird`. Don't reuse your personal creds — imports get throttled differently. The account rotates quarterly, and staging uses its own copy. For local dev against staging, use the key below.

API key for taduf-yahif: qvz11-nMDtAWg6H2u